Question:

Bi-focal lenses are required to correct

Show Hint

Remember the corrections for common defects:
- Myopia \(\to\) Concave lens
- Hyperopia \(\to\) Convex lens
- Presbyopia \(\to\) Bi-focal lens
- Astigmatism \(\to\) Cylindrical lens

Solution and Explanation

Step 1: Understanding the Question:
The question asks which vision defect requires the use of bi-focal lenses for correction.

Step 2: Key Formula or Approach:
Bi-focal lenses contain two distinct parts with different focal lengths: the upper part is typically a concave lens for distant vision, and the lower part is a convex lens for reading or near vision.

Step 3: Detailed Explanation:

Myopia (Nearsightedness): Corrected using a simple concave lens.

Astigmatism: Corrected using cylindrical lenses.

Presbyopia: This is an age-related vision defect. With age, the ciliary muscles weaken, and the crystalline lens loses its flexibility.

• As a result, the eye loses its power of accommodation. A person suffering from presbyopia often struggles to focus on nearby objects clearly, and may also have pre-existing myopia (difficulty seeing distant objects).

• To correct both near and distant vision simultaneously without changing spectacles, a bi-focal lens is used.
- The upper portion of a bi-focal lens is concave (for distance).
- The lower portion is convex (for reading).


Step 4: Final Answer:
Bi-focal lenses are required to correct presbyopia.
